Description

Currently, your full description is rather just a bullet point list – and doesn't render as Markdown (which e.g. IzzyOnDroid supports). To compare with what we currently have set up here:

with how it would look had we taken your fulldesc, as F-Droid does:

I don't know how you maintain your fastlane locales, so I especially didn't want to go for the length of adjusting that in all of them, just to have a related PR rejected as it doesn't fit your workflow (no offense meant, but it might be trouble if you use some translation service, for example, as it then would require extra work at your end to get that synced).

If you'd be interested, I could send you the full description as it's set up here. Let me know if you use a translation service, so I can reformat it in a way friendly to that – in a format rendering fine as "plain text" (for F-Droid) as well as in Markdown (for IzzyOnDroid). I gladly provide that if it's welcome.

If not, we'd need to remove our local modifications, and switch to the same plain-text formatting F-Droid uses – as otherwise we'd run out of sync with your changes here.

Thanks in advance for taking the time to look into this – and we look forward to your response then.
